The new fontconfig has'nt resolved 100% the problem. I must to delete all the fonts cache (from the homes and /var/cache/fontconfig). You can add to /etc/init.d/boot.local the lines:
This should only be needed once and not at every boot.
rm /home/user/.fonts.cache-2 rm /root/.fonts.cache-2 rm /var/cache/fontconfig/*
